Solve the equation \(5 x - 7 = 4\) for the variable \(x\).

MathBot Answer:

The solution is: \[x = \frac{11}{5} = 2.2\]


\[\begin{aligned}5 x - 7 &= 4\\5 x &= 11\\x &= \frac{11}{5}\end{aligned}\]
